Subject: Winding down the Marle Street office

Team — as flagged last month, we're closing the small Marle Street office at year-end. Only nine staff affected; all are being offered remote roles or transfers to the Adenbrook hub. Please keep this quiet until HR finishes individual conversations next week. Facilities will handle the lease exit. The forward plan detail is below.

management briefing: Headcount on the Praok team goes from 16 to 91 by the end of March. Gross margin on Praok came in at 2 percent against a plan of 26 percent.

Handover note — seed samples, Brackenfold trial plot

To the driver's coordinator: I've prepped the six labelled canisters of Ostera seed stock and logged each batch number on the transfer sheet taped inside the case lid. The case must stay sealed and dry; there's a desiccant pack inside, so no need to open it en route. Please brief the driver that the Brackenfold plot manager expects arrival before midday and will countersign the sheet. The courier hand-over should then follow the instruction given directly below.

drop instructions, hahip-badug: the quenox ralath courier leaves the kaseth fraiel rusiel tameth belys istdor ralion giliel ledger at gate 7830 under passcode 165413

Ticket: We've observed configuration drift on the GreenPulse watering scheduler in the Thornfield cluster. Two nodes are running watering intervals that differ from the approved baseline, which explains the duplicate irrigation runs reported by the Marlow greenhouse team. Please audit each node carefully and restore the canonical settings. For reference, the correct production configuration for the scheduler is as follows.

config for bafof-yadup:
[raldor]
team = druys
access_code = ac_de306a
host = raldor.zemvarworks.local
port = 9000
owner = wendor.julir
peer = belael.halixstack.local